kyuh Posted August 12, 2023 Share Posted August 12, 2023 Trying to convert old family videos from DV camcorder that are in AVI format, to mp4 (highest quality). When the conversion process reaches 4 minutes and 56 seconds the conversion dialog speeds up and quickly finishes as if the conversion is complete. However, when playing the converted video it only plays up to the 4:56 mark, then the screen is filled with a multi-color pixelated pattern. This same outcome happens with other AVI files. It also happens when the default quality setting is selected.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
